The FP/cito+prio Integration is designed to seamlessly work with the FocalPoints environment and to take full advantage of the Optocraft's SHSOphthalmic cito and SHSInspect prio unique features. The integration streamlines the operations performed by the User during the inspection process: a simple Bar-code scanning initiates measurement, measured parameters are transferred automatically, quantitive/qualitative controls are fast and intuitive, and all data is stored in the lens history for full traceability.
INTEGRATED INSPECTION MODULES
FocalPoints provides a complete set of modules for inspecting soft and RGP lenses at every stage. These modules guide Operators through dry, final, hydrated, and wetted inspections, ensuring both qualitative and quantitative evaluations. On-screen details, target values, and tolerance ranges streamline decision-making, and any failing lens can be immediately rejected without additional tools. With no limit on the number of inspection stations, laboratories enjoy flexible, scalable integration.

TRACKING THE LENS HISTORY
When using the FP/cito+prio Integration and the Full Traceability module is enabled, all measured data, pass/fail quality controls, the lens map, the time-stamp and the Operator's name are stored in the Lens History log.
POWERMAP COMPARISON ENGINE
The Powermap Comparison Engine (PCE) in FocalPoints, now seamlessly integrated with Lambda-X Nimo and Optocraft cito+prio interfaces at no extra cost, plays a critical role in HOA corrections by enabling precise evaluation of contact lens designs. Through the comparison of theoretical and actual power maps, the PCE ensures unmatched accuracy in lens production, providing manufacturers with reliable, objective metrics to uphold stringent quality standards, minimize subjectivity, and drive innovation effectively.

INSTRUMENTS OVERVIEW
"The SHSOphthalmic cito and SHSInspect prio measures three key parameters for the quality of contact lenses in one single step: refractive data (sphere, cylinder, axis, prism, power distribution), diameter and image quality. It excels with its simplicity of operation, and is delivered completely preconfigured. Suitable for quality testing of contact lenses in air or saline, the system delivers the measurement results almost instantaneously – as soon as the lens is placed on the test aperture. Besides the fast evaluation rate, the wavefront technology provides high intrinsic stability so that the device can be used in the laboratory as well as in production."
